Brad McCullough is a commercial and business litigator and appellate attorney who represents businesses and individuals in a wide variety of cases in federal and state trial and appellate courts, as well as before arbitration panels and in mediation proceedings. As an appellate counsel, he also handles appeals in family law and criminal cases.
Brad approaches every case in a thorough, thoughtful manner and lives by a simple motto: “Assume nothing. Preparation wins.” His clients appreciate his thoughtful yet tenacious dedication to their cases. In fact, one client introduced him as “one of the lawyers who saved my company.”
In addition, he has completed extensive training as a mediator, and has been approved for appointment as a court-appointed mediator in the Circuit Courts throughout the state. Brad is a frequent lecturer at many seminars and continuing legal education sessions, including seminars sponsored by the National Institute for Trial Advocacy, Georgetown University Law Center, the Maryland State Bar Association, Clear Law Institute, Bar Association of Montgomery County, and Lorman Education Services.
